What Causes a Car Seat Belt Light to Stay On?

A car seat belt light stays on for a few reasons. One is that the sensor may not have detected a buckle or harness properly. Another reason is if the sensor is damaged and isn’t detecting proper movement. If your car has a computerized system, there may be a problem with the software that controls the light.
